Correction to Art Int Surg 2026; 10.20517/ais.2025.113

The authors would like to make the following corrections to the published paper[1].

Correction to authors’ listing

Following the publication of the article “AIONS Consensus Conference on Definitions of Artificial Intelligence Surgery, Surgomics and Robotics” in Artificial Intelligence Surgery (Art Int Surg. 2026;6:98-113; DOI:10.20517/ais.2025.113), the authors identified an error in the recommended citation format and author listing.

Correction to acknowledgments section

In the originally published article, members of the AIONS/AIS Task Force on Definitions of Artificial Intelligence Surgery were listed in the Acknowledgments. They have now been added to the author list. To avoid duplication, these members have been removed from the Acknowledgement section, which has been updated as follows:

Acknowledgments
We acknowledge Pr. Brice Gayet for his work regarding the definition of collaborative robotics.

The authors apologize for these errors and confirm that these corrections do not affect the scientific content, results, or conclusions of the article.
